Beats has made a successor to its Beats Pill Plus. The Beats Pill has been updated with a more modern design and features such as USB device charging. It has competition from the similarly priced Bose SoundLink Flex. CNET’s David Carnoy looks at both speakers to determine which is best for you.

I have both. I prefer the way the Pill sounds, it’s more detailed at the high end. However the long presses on the power button can be annoying as it doesn’t always register and I noticed it can make everything on the table it’s on rattle, which the Flex doesn’t do. The Flex is easier to use, just don’t rely on the app, and still sounds really good. I think the comment about the Pill is more a home speaker is accurate, it’s heavier and just feels much nicer to hold. Essentially, they are both really good.
